A patent in India can be renewed for a maximum period of 20 years from the patent filing date. The Patents Act 2013 requires that a claim for an invention involves an inventive step. A claim involves an inventive step if it is not obvious to a person skilled in the art, having regard to any matter which forms part of the prior art base. Skipping steps or proceeding out of order may ultimately cause irreparable harm. 1) What is the Patent Cooperation Treaty (PCT)? The PCT is an international treaty with more than 155 Contracting States. 1 The PCT makes it possible to seek patent protection for an invention simultaneously in a large number of countries by filing a single “international” patent application instead of filing several separate national or regional patent applications.04-Oct-2023 ...
